How long will this sourdough pineapple upside down cake last?

The cake probably won’t last long on the counter considering it will be gone by day 2 but, just in case you’re pacing yourself:

  • On the counter, the cake will last 2 to 3 days wrapped in cling wrap or a cake dish.
  • In the fridge, the cake will last for 2 to 3 days also wrapped in cling wrap and a ziploc bag.
  • In the freezer, the cake will last almost 30 days. Wrap slices in cling wrap then put in a freezer bag. Thaw the night before in the fridge or leave on the counter for 30 minutes. You can also heat the cake up in the oven at 350 degrees for 10 minutes if you like your cakes warm.

Ingredients for Sourdough Pineapple Upside Down Cake:

For the cake:

  • 1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 3/4 cup brown sugar (packed)
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ter (melted)
  • 1/3 cup finely gran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 2 eggs (room temp)
  • 1/2 cup sourdough starter
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 2 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on mace or nutmeg
  • 4 tablespoons pineapple juice

For the topping:

  • 3/4 cup brown sugar (packed)
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ter
  • 1- 20 oz can pineapple slices in fruit juice
  • maraschino cherries

How to make Sourdough Pineapple Upside Down Cake:

Preheat the oven to 350 degrees.

Gather all ingredients for the sourdough pineapple upside down cake batter.

In a medium sized bowl: combine flour, baking powder, baking soda, sugar, brown sugar, salt, and nutmeg.

In a separate bowl: whisk together melted unsalted butter, pineapple juice, sourdough starter, eggs, vanilla extract and milk together.

Now, add half the flour mixture into the bowl with the wet mixture at a time and blend with a blender on low.

Afterwards, add the other half of the flour mixture and blend. The mixture should not be clumpy.

Gather the ingredients for the sough pineapple upside down cake topping.

In the preheated oven, add the unsalted butter into a 9×13 baking dish and let it melt. Use a basting brush and rub the melted butter on the sides of the dish.

Sprinkle brown sugar onto the melted butter. The arrange the pineapple slices on the the brown sugar and add the maraschino cherries in the pineapple rings.

Pour the sourdough pineapple upside down cake batter into the baking dish evenly.

Bake for 35 to 40 minutes. Start checking around the 30 minute mark. The cake should be golden brown. It should also be cooked throughly. You will know it is when you stick a knife or toothpick in the cake and it comes out clean.

Let the sourdough pineapple upside down cake sit for 15 min on a cooling rack. Then use a baking sheet and turn the cake upside down on to the sheet lined with parchment paper. It should come out without issue.

Why do you spray sourdough with water? ›

Wetting the dough causes the surface to steam. Covering it traps the moisture. This partnership stops the bread from drying out on the surface in the hot air of the oven and forming a premature crust. Your bread rises more and produces a richer colour, becoming glossy on the surface.

What makes sourdough better? ›

Because of the organic acids produced by the Lactobacillus bacteria, sourdough has a lower pH than standard bread. This not only gives it a desirable “sour” flavor and longer shelf-life, but also makes the bread kinder to your gut (Marti, et al., 2015; Siepmann, et al., 2018).
